Simply the best book of the year making the case for 21st century skills in the context of content discipline knowledge, Trilling and Fadel provide a common-sense approach foundation. While their list of 21st century skills is not agreed upon by everyone, ICT literacy, critical thinking, creative thinking, information, literacy and other skill propel learners to master content knowledge. This is a refreshing approach and matches the AASL 2009 Guidelines argument that tool skills are means to show more an end of deep understanding rather than ends in themselves. show less
